MENARD — Odessa Lucille Crisp, lifetime resident of Menard County, died Wednesday, April 12, 2007, in Menard.
Odessa was born in Menard County on May 2, 1919.

Service will be at 10 a.m. Saturday, April 14, in the Heritage Funeral Home chapel, with burial in Rest Haven Cemetery.

Granny worked at Menard Hospital and Heritage Funeral Home for many years. Granny attended Waddell School in Menard County. Her favorite pastime was visiting with family and friends and fishing in the San Saba River. Odessa was a Baptist.

She was preceded in death by her parents, Jobe and Annie Mae Crisp; sisters Mae Elliott, Annie Lou White and Adell Wallace; brothers Clarence Crisp and AC Crisp. Odessa is survived by sons and daughters-in-law, Ronnie and Sherry Crisp of Ingleside, Texas, Jerry and Sue Crisp of Menard, and Danny and Sandra Crisp of Menard. Grandchildren are Jimmy Wayne Crisp of Carlsbad New Mexico, Charles Lee Crisp of Menard, Jerry Don "JD" Crisp of Midland, Texas, Ronnie "Dimp" and wife Audrina Crisp of Rockport, Texas, and Shelby Belen Crisp of Menard. Great-grandchildren Kelli Crisp of Carlsbad, N.M., Trintonn and Alexxa Crisp of Rockport; special friends Minnie Deanda and Alta Clark; and numerous nieces and nephews.

Pallbearers are Jimmy Crisp, Charles Crisp, Ronnie "Dimp" Crisp, Jerry "JD" Crisp, Grant Crisp and Lance Sides. Honorary pallbearers are Ed Keith, Joe White, Bobby White, Maurice Estep, Bill Wallace and Freddy Wallace.
